So we laid in the new pipe 18”.One trade damaging another trades work is why the pressure test should be maintained until all construction is complete. Be glad that they found it at this stage.
The effort depends where the pipe trench runs and exactly where the leak is found. They need to go digging and see. You will know better what needs to be rebuilt after they find the leak.
